AbbVie Submits Regulatory Application to EMA for SKYRIZI® (risankizumab) Subcutaneous Induction for Adults with Moderately to Severely Active Crohn's Disease

August 27, 2026 2:00 AM EDT

Submission supported by data from Phase 3 pivotal AFFIRM study If approved, adult Crohn's disease patients will have an additional option for induction of risankizumab which is already approved for intravenous (IV) induction
